Action and reaction which are equal and opposite do no cancel each other because_________. Cricketer pulls his hand backward while catching a ball to decrease________.

Open in App
Solution

Newton's third law of motion states that every action has an equal and opposite reaction. This means that forces always act in pairs. Action and reaction forces are equal and opposite, but they are not balanced forces because they act on different objects so they don't cancel

Bouncing back increases the chances of missing the catch. To reduce this force on the opposite direction the fielder lowers his hands( which is in the direction of the balls original speed). ... The force exerted on the hands of cricketer by the fast moving ball is less when he withdraws his hands
